AMBROSE ALLI UNIVERSITY POST-UTME/DE 2022: CUT-OFF MARK, ELIGIBILITY AND REGISTRATION DETAILS

This is to inform the University Community and the general public, that the Admission Board (UAB) of the University, has approved the Cut-off Mark for the 2022/2023 Admission as follows:

PROCEDURE FOR ONLINE APPLICATION:
Candidates are advised to apply online at https//aaue.waup.org and make payment with their ATM cards on Interswitch.
Note:
All candidates (both UTME and Direct Entry) are to note that:
The cost of the online Application form is N12,200 (twelve thousand two hundred naira) only broken down as follows:
- Undergraduate programme application form N10,000.00
- WAEeAc Technology Fee N2,000.00
- Interswitch Transaction charge N2,000.00
All names should be written in full when completing the online application form as no initials shall be entertained
- The cut-off marks as decided are strictly based on the candidate’s JAMB score only as there shall be no post-UTME screening exercise.
- The duration for the sales of forms is Monday 10th October, to Wednesday 30th November 2022 respectively.
ADVICE
Candidates should check the University website www.aauekpoma.edu.ng and the portal at http://aaue.waup.org regularly for other details on the application/admission procedure.
WARNING
- Any applicant who fails to fill and submit the form online may forfeit his/her eligibility for consideration in the 2022/2023 academic session admission exercise.
- Applicants that provide false information or upload incorrect credentials online will automatically be “disqualified”.

EMMANUEL ALAYANDE UNIVERSITY OF EDUCATION GETS NUC APPROVAL FOR 50 FULL-TIME COURSES, 2023/2024

The letter reads, “The Vice-Chancellor is please invited to recall that a resource verification visit was carried out by panels of experts to the proposed academic programme in Emmanuel Alayande University of Education Oyo State with a view to assessing the human and material resources available for its establishment.

I am directed to inform the Vice-Chancellor that the Ag. Executive Secretary has considered and approved the establishment of the full-time mode of the following undergraduate programmes, to be run in the Main Campus of the University with effect from 2023/2024 academic session:

I am to add that the approval does not cover the part-time mode of delivery of the programmes.
The programmes shall bear only the approved title and nomenclature and any change will require the approval of the Commission. The University is enjoined to provide adequate human and material resources for the development and growth of the approved programmes.
